A5000 larger exhaust housing and wastgate installed

well i finally got the truck out of the shop after having installed a larger exhaust housing and wastegate on my a 5000.i can definatley say it is now a mother to spool,takes a good 30 seconds to spool and i see about 1250 while spooling,after launch under 1400,egts are way down.the wastgate was machined into the housing and is operating off of back pressure,so it opens up at about 45 psi of boost.before hand i could peg a 65psi gauge at will.also i used to be able to spool the charger in an instant.i didnt have any pressure in the smarty tune and no pressure box added.hopefully the mp 8 will help in spool up.thanks to Eric and Clint at ATS for working with me on the design.also a big thanks to CAR motorsports for doing the fab work and getting it all together.two weeks till the rock,i hope it is still in one piece by then...
